YieldReaction ConditionsOperation in experiment
57.6% With N-ethyl-N,N-diisopropylamine; HATU; In N,N-dimethyl-formamide; at 3.3 - 20℃; for 3h;Inert atmosphere; 4-{5-[Bis-(2-chloro-ethyl)-amino]-l-methyl-lH-benzoimidazol-2-yl}-N-tetradecyl-butyramide (<strong>[3543-75-7]bendamustine</strong> CM amide): A 250 niL three neck round bottom flask equipped with a stir bar, thermocouple, cooling bath, 60 mL pressure equalizing dropping funnel and nitrogen in/outlet was charged with 10.0 g (25.3 mmol) of <strong>[3543-75-7]<strong>[3543-75-7]bendamustine</strong> hydrochloride</strong>, 10.6 g (27.8 mmol) of HATU and 100 mL of Nu,Nu-dimethylfomramide (DMF). To this stirred yellow solution was added 4.41 mL (3.27 g, 25.3 mmol) of Nu,Nu-diisopropylethyelamine (DIPEA). An exotherm to 27.1C was noted and the solution became a darker yellow. The reaction was cooled to 3.3C where a solution of 6.2 mL (4.59 g, 35.5 mmol) of DIPEA, 5.75 gf (25.6 mmol) of tetradecyl amine in 40 mL of DMF was added drop-wise over 6 min at <10C. Once addition was complete the reaction became very thick and difficult to stir. It was transferred to a 500 mL three neck round bottom flask equipped with an overhead stirrer and thermocouple, then stirred at RT for three hours at which time an in process analysis indicated the reaction was complete. The batch was quenched onto 400 mL of DI water and extracted with ethyl acetate (2 X 300 mL). the organic phases were combined, washed with 10% sodium hydrogen phosphate (1 X 300 mL), 8% aqueous sodium bicarbonate (1 X 300 mL) and brine (1 X 300 mL) before drying over sodium sulfate, filtering and concentrating to dryness in vacuo. The residue was purified by chromatography using lOOg of silica gel 60, 230-400 mesh, eluting with 1% MeOH/MDC (2 L), 2.5 % MeOH/MDC (1L) and 5% MeOH/MDC (1L) collecting -100 mL fractions. The product containing fractions were combined and concentrated to dryness in vacuo to yield 7.86 g (14.6 mmol, 57.6%) of the desired product as a white solid with an HPLC purity of 97.3A%.1H NMR (400 MHz, DMSO-d6) delta 7.72 (s, b, 1H), 7.33 (d, J= 8.84 Hz, 1H), 6.91 (d, J= 2.22 Hz, 1H), 6.80 (dd, J= 2.36, 8.84 Hz), 3.71 (s, 8H), 3.70 (s, 3H), 3.01 (q, J= 6.8, 12.68, 2H), 2.79 (t, J = 7.44 Hz, 2H), 2.18 (t, J= 7.36 Hz, 2H), 1.97 (m, 2H), 1.36 (m, 2H), 1.28 (s, b, 22), 0.84 (t, J = 7.04 Hz, 3H).
